Bathroom Flooring Installation in Frederick, MD
Bathroom flooring installation services involve replacing or upgrading the existing floor surface in a bathroom to enhance its appearance, functionality, and durability. These projects typically include removing old flooring materials, preparing the subfloor, and installing a variety of flooring options such as tile, vinyl, laminate, or stone. Homeowners often request this service when renovating a bathroom, replacing worn-out flooring, or customizing the space to match their style and needs. It’s important for property owners to consider factors like moisture resistance, slip resistance, and maintenance requirements when choosing the right flooring material.
Before requesting bathroom flooring installation, property owners should understand the scope of the project, including the types of materials available, the durability of each option, and any necessary preparation work. Clarifying the desired aesthetic, budget considerations, and the level of water exposure in the bathroom can help ensure the selected flooring meets expectations. Additionally, knowing whether any subfloor repairs or moisture barriers are needed can contribute to a smooth installation process and long-lasting results.

Bathroom Flooring Installation Questions
What types of flooring are suitable for bathrooms? Popular options include ceramic tile, vinyl, and natural stone, which are durable and water-resistant for bathroom environments.
How should bathroom floors be prepared before installation? The subfloor should be clean, level, and free of moisture to ensure proper adhesion and long-lasting results.
Are there specific considerations for waterproofing bathroom flooring? Yes, applying waterproof membranes or sealants helps prevent water damage and prolongs the life of the flooring.
What is the best way to maintain bathroom flooring after installation? Regular cleaning with gentle, non-abrasive products helps preserve the appearance and integrity of the flooring materials.
